The difference between fluorine rubber and EPDM rubber in sealing applications is as follows:
1. Chemical resistance: fluorine rubber has a high degree of chemical stability, capable of strong acid, strong alkali and a variety of organic solvents, while EPDM rubber is weak.
2. High temperature resistance: the high temperature resistance of fluorine rubber is better than EPDM rubber, fluorine rubber gasket can work for a long time at the temperature of 200 ° C ~250 ° C, and EPDM rubber gasket usually can only work below 150 ° C.
3. Oil resistance: Fluorine rubber can resist a variety of oils and organic solvents, while EPDM rubber can not contact oil substances, will expand or be eroded after contact.
4. Aging resistance: Fluorine rubber has excellent performance in weather resistance, ozone resistance, heat resistance, acid and alkali resistance, water vapor resistance, etc., while EPDM rubber has weak performance in these aspects.
5. Price: Compared with fluorine rubber, EPDM rubber prices are usually lower, which makes EPDM rubber more competitive in some application scenarios.
In summary, fluorine rubber has excellent performance in chemical resistance, high temperature resistance and oil resistance, while EPDM rubber has certain advantages in price and aging resistance. The choice of material as a sealing material depends on the specific application scenario and the desired properties.
